ValidationException when trying create a Bot
Use the Bedrock client to create a new Bot (with excel/csv file upload). The following error happened:
Knowledge Sync Error
An error occurred while synchronizing Knowledge. Please check the following message:
An error occurred (ValidationException) when calling the InvokeModel operation: Your account is not authorized to invoke this API operation.
Need your help here.
Please enables cohere multilingual model on your region (doc) and try again.
Thank you for your suggestion @statefb
The enabling of cohere multilingual took much more as expected.
Now i become following error message after the enabling:
An error occurred while synchronizing Knowledge. Please check the following message: An error occurred (AccessDeniedException) when calling the InvokeModel operation: You don't have access to the model with the specified model ID.
Did i miss something ? After enabling "Cohere multilingual" should i uninstall the "Bedrock Claude Chat" and reinstall it again?
Need your help here. Thanks
No, you don't need to re-install, re-deploy. Could you double check if you've enabled the models on the same region as bedrockRegion in cdk.json? For more detail for bedrockRegion, please also see here.
Thanks for your reply @statefb
Ouh la la. I checked it. We enabled the models in the eu-west-1 region and in cdk.json berockRegion= us-east-1.
So unfortunately, i need to clone the "Bedrock Claude Chat" again, edit the cdk.json file with "bedrockRegion": "eu-west-1" and then deploy again.
Right?
@fsipa Yes, fix cdk.json and then deploy it again.
